Stevie Wonder 's career is marked by a "classic period" in the 1970s that is widely considered one of the greatest runs in music history. His discography spans over 60 years, featuring 23 studio albums that evolved from teenage R&B to groundbreaking synth-pop and socially conscious soul. The "Classic Period" Masterpieces (1972–1976)

This era is defined by Wonder's complete creative control and pioneering use of the Moog synthesizer.

Songs in the Key of Life (1976): Often ranked as his greatest work, this double album includes hits like "Sir Duke" and "Isn't She Lovely".

Innervisions (1973): A critically acclaimed masterpiece tackling social issues with tracks like "Living for the City" and "Higher Ground".

Talking Book (1972): Features the iconic "Superstition" and "You Are the Sunshine of My Life," marking his transition to a more mature sound.

Fulfillingness' First Finale (1974): A chart-topping album known for "You Haven't Done Nothin'".

Music of My Mind (1972): The experimental start of his legendary five-album run. Core Discography Breakdown

Below is a breakdown of what a complete, high-quality Stevie Wonder discography includes, categorized by his most significant eras. 1. The Motown Prodigy (1962–1971)

During this era, Stevie was a child star and later a young adult finding his voice within the Motown hit-making machine.

Key Albums: The Jazz Soul of Little Stevie (1962), Up-Tight (1966), For Once in My Life (1968), and Where I'm Coming From (1971).

What to look for: Look for "24-bit Remasters" or "Mono/Stereo" versions, as many of these early tracks were originally mixed for AM radio. 2. The "Classic Period" (1972–1976)

This is widely considered one of the greatest creative runs in music history. Stevie took full creative control, pioneering the use of synthesizers (the TONTO system). Essential Albums: Music of My Mind (1972) Talking Book (1972) Innervisions (1973) Fulfillingness' First Finale (1974) Songs in the Key of Life (1976)

What to look for: Verified collections often prioritize Mobile Fidelity Sound Lab (MoFi) or Audio Fidelity masterings for these albums to capture the warmth of the analog synthesizers. 3. The Digital Era & Global Superstardom (1979–Present)

Stevie transitioned into the 80s as a global icon, embracing digital recording techniques and more polished pop production.

Key Albums: Stevie Wonder's Journey Through "The Secret Life of Plants" (1979), Hotter than July (1980), In Square Circle (1985), and A Time to Love (2005).

What to look for: High-fidelity FLAC or ALAC files are preferred for these recordings to maintain the clarity of the complex production. How to Identify a "Verified" Collection
